If you're not proficient in house repair, do not have the tools or time, or merely choose not to do the tasks yourself, employing a handyman is an easy choice. For those who are inclined to manage these tasks on their own, choosing when to hire help can be more difficult.
A handyman will have the essential safety and cutting devices to cut up limbs that are unsteady or are resting versus your house. For larger limbs or those still lodged in the tree, an arborist or tree surgeon is preferable, but a handyman can take care of a lot of tree limbs that are on the ground or leaning on your home.

Numerous other small house repairs and upgrades can be managed with less seriousness by a competent house owner or an expert. Jobs requiring specialized tools that you may not own or be less familiar with using, for example, can be unsafe for first-timers. In addition, jobs that need authorizations or examination or those that are an outcome of damage are best left to somebody with more professional experience.
There are a variety of benefits to employing a handyman to complete jobs and repairs around the home. The majority of house owners underestimate the quantity of time it will take to research study, prepare, total, and clean up from a task. If the time isn't offered, off-loading the project to a specialist can be an excellent option.
House owners who acquire tools for a single task are investing cash for products that may just gather dust in the garage for several years after the job is total. Homeowners might be able to complete basic jobs after watching videos and reading instructions, but for more complicated tasks, the ended up task might look unpolished.
But even if you're not writing a check, there is a cost to the do it yourself method: Repeated trips to the home enhancement shop can lead to purchases made in mistake that can't be returned, and "attempt it and see" attempts can cause more patch-up work. In addition, even with careful research study, an unskilled house owner might have the ability to complete the job, however as a first-timer, the finish will look less refined and expert than the work a knowledgeable handyman would produce.
Do it yourself needs research study, planning, getting, preparation, conclusion of the actual job, and clean-up. It's most likely that, unless the homeowner actually delights in the work and does it often, hiring a handyman may be less costly than the time spent doing it yourself. For larger jobs, those requiring specialized tools, and those requiring licenses and evaluation, homeowners can save time, cash, and hassle by hiring a handyman with more experience and a stock of materials and tools.

A handyman is somebody who will have access to your house, so it is essential to ensure you've done your research. The first action after gathering recommendations is to examine your state's licensing requirements so you understand what to ask for. Inspect your state's licensing requirements for licensing handymen. Some states only require licensing for certain types of tasks or for projects costing over a particular amount.
Picking the ideal handyman isn't simply a matter of credentials; homeowners require to be comfy with the expert they're letting into their house. Regional real estate agents can be outstanding sources: Since they frequently handle repairs that need to be made before a sale, they tend to understand many of the regional handymen by credibility and experience.
Once you've identified prospective prospects, protected quotes for the work from numerous of them in writing. This will help develop a sense of what the extremes are in regards to price, and it might help you comprehend each handyman's design based upon how they propose to do the work and their timespan.
